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67 34223639 81542
79859 8849 05857046
79859 8849 05857046
9797857552 12 755164
All about undefined
Interested in learning more?
79859 8849 05857046
9797857552 12 755164
See more
649715 9813901
99 9991172574 841882 19330305
See more
3742 984666 87346605
523476447 8846 74 71806 736300627
See more